The Texas Department of Transportation is soliciting bids for a Local Let Maintenance Contract to perform bridge preventative maintenance on US0287 in Anderson County, extending from various bridges in Anderson County to Henderson County within the Tyler District. The estimated contract value is $425,485.00, with a performance period of 79 working days. The work scope is specifically focused on preventive maintenance activities for bridges along this segment, though detailed specifications or standards are not provided in the solicitation materials. Bids must be submitted by 10:00 AM on July 21, 2026, and are to be delivered or mailed to the TxDOT Tyler District Maintenance Contract Office at 2709 W Front St, Tyler, TX 75702-0000. Bidders are required to rely exclusively on the Electronic State Business Daily (ESBD), the Electronic Bidding System, and the official project proposal for accurate and complete solicitation information, as these sources supersede any information found on TxDOT webpages or other unofficial channels. A guaranty of $9,000.00 is required, and there is no small business participation goal specified. The solicitation number is 6500-34-001_0726, with project number BPM - A00220736, and no packaging, inspection, contract administration, or representation requirements are detailed in the available documentation.
